Ready launch your own vegetable garden? It's easier than imagined. A little planning and these easy guidelines will have you harvesting delicious, homegrown vegetables in no time. First, choose a sunny spot for your garden. Vegetables need at least six hours of solar energy per day to grow. Next, amend the earth by adding compost or other organic matter. This will help retain moisture.

Then, select your favorite crops to sow. Consider beginner-friendly choices like tomatoes, lettuce, or radishes if you're just starting out. Once your seeds are planted, be sure to provide adequate hydration.

Securing a flourishing harvest in your vegetable garden requires a blend of attentive care and savvy strategies.

Begin by choosing vegetables suited to your local conditions. Prepare your soil with plenty of compost, ensuring optimal water flow.

Sow seeds or seedlings at the ideal depth and spacing, consistent watering them for healthy growth.

  • Employ mulch to retain moisture and limit weeds.
  • Provide adequate sunlight, as most vegetables prosper in full sun.
  • Inspect your plants for pests or diseases and implement organic solutions when needed.

By adhering to these tips, you'll be well on your way to producing a bountiful harvest of delicious, homegrown vegetables.

Secrets to Soil Success: Essential Practices for Thriving Vegetables

To cultivate abundant vegetables that will make your taste buds sing, it's all about nurturing healthy soil. Begin your gardening journey by assessing your soil. Grasp its pH level and nutrient composition to identify what your plants need to flourish. Incorporate compost like aged manure or shredded leaves to amend the soil structure and boost fertility.

Consistent watering is crucial, but avoid overwatering your plants. A well-draining bed will help prevent root rot and ensure that your vegetables have enough water to thrive. Mulch around your plants to conserve moisture, limit weeds, and regulate soil temperature. Nourish your vegetables with organic fertilizers throughout the growing season to provide essential nutrients.

A healthy crop plan is vital for reducing disease and critter pressure. Choose different plant families each year to break pest lifecycles and enhance soil fertility.
